CJPFR96/NC Marine Flexible Power Cable | Fire-Resistant with Full Sheath & Steel Armor (0.6/1kV)

Product Overview

The CJPFR96/NC represents the highest grade of safety and durability in marine flexible power cables. It is a halogen-free, low-smoke, fire-resistant cable designed for the most critical circuits where maintaining operation during a fire and withstanding extreme physical stress are both essential. Featuring a mica/XLPE fire-resistant insulation system, a full thermoplastic polyolefin (SHF1) dual-sheath, and galvanized steel wire armor, it provides an uncompromising solution for emergency power, lighting, and control systems in the most demanding marine and industrial environments.


Technical Specifications

  • Rated Voltage (U₀/U): 0.6/1 kV

  • Maximum Continuous Conductor Temperature: 90°C

  • Conductor: Tinned or Plain Stranded Annealed Copper Wire (IEC 60228)

  • Available Cross-Sections: 0.75 mm² to 300 mm²

  • Core Configurations: 1 to 37 Cores


Cable Construction & Materials

Item Code Material / Description
Series Code C Marine Power Cable
Conductor / Tinned/Plain Stranded, Annealed Copper Wire
Insulation J Mica Glass Tape + XLPE insulated
Inner Sheath PF Thermoplastic Polyolefin(SHF1)
Armor 9 Galvanized Steel Wire Braid
Outer Sheath 6 Thermoplastic Polyolefin(SHF1)
Outer Sheath Color / Black or other Color
Flammability NC Halogen Free Low Smoke Fire Resistant

Key Performance Characteristics

  • Certified Fire Resistance (IEC 60331): The core insulation system (mica glass tape + XLPE) is specifically engineered to maintain circuit integrity and continue functioning for a defined period under direct flame, which is paramount for life-safety and emergency systems.

  • Maximum Mechanical & Environmental Protection: The combination of galvanized steel wire braid armor and a full outer sheath provides the ultimate defense against crushing, impact, abrasion, moisture, oils, and chemicals, ensuring the fire-resistant core is fully protected in the harshest conditions.

  • Comprehensive Fire Safety Package: Integrates the highest safety standards: Fire Resistance (IEC 60331), Flame Retardancy (IEC 60332), zero halogen emission (IEC 60754), and low smoke density (IEC 61034) for maximum personnel safety and equipment protection during a fire.

  • Enhanced Durability & Longevity: The outer sheath protects the steel armor from corrosion and physical damage, significantly extending the service life of the cable in demanding installations.

  • Reliable Electrical Performance: Provides stable and reliable power transmission under normal operating conditions up to 90°C.


Standards & Compliance

This cable is manufactured in strict compliance with the highest international marine and fire safety standards:

  • IEC 60092-350, 353 (General construction and armor)

  • IEC 60228 (Conductors)

  • IEC 60092-360 (Insulation and sheath)

  • IEC 60331 (Fire Resistance)

  • IEC 60332-1 & IEC 60332-3-22 (Flame retardancy)

  • IEC 60754 (Halogen-free)

  • IEC 61034 (Low smoke density)


Typical Applications

This cable is specified for the most critical and physically exposed safety circuits:

  • Marine & Offshore: Essential and emergency power feeds (e.g., to emergency generators, fire pumps), critical alarm and control circuits, and emergency lighting systems on passenger ships, naval vessels, and offshore oil & gas platforms, especially in exposed deck areas or engine rooms.

  • Critical Infrastructure & Heavy Industry: Safety-critical wiring in power plants, chemical processing facilities, tunnels, mining operations, and any application where regulations demand both certified fire-resistant cabling and the highest level of mechanical protection.
